User Injury Prevention: Essential Safety Regulations and User Behavior Controls Per Each Inflatable Slide

Tactical designs of entry and exit prompts, the use of non-slip surfaces, the employment of impact-absorbing landing zones, and maintaining a 2-meter clearance

Tactical designs of entry and exit points prompt controlled access of the inflatable slide. The use of non-slip surfaces on the entire vertical climbing sections of the inflatable slide minimizes the risk of falls. An impact-absorbing landing zone should extend a minimum of 1.2 meters from the exits to assist in the absorption of the impact energies. A strict clearance of 2 meters in all directions from the structure ensures that in the course of play, the users of the inflatable slide do not collide with objects that are surrounding the slide. Compliance with installation standards set forth by the ASTM reduces impact injuries by 40% (Playground Safety Institute, 2023). Proper use of anchoring ensures the structure does not shift due to dynamic use. The sliding and climbing rules must be enforced by the operators. Supervision is vital for immediate action.

Wind Limit ≤ 20 mph, surface conditions (hard surface, grass), and restrictions on age, weight and supervision

Wind is a great threat to the environment. ASTM F2374-22 stipulates that sustained gusts of 20 mph that can cause the slides to be anchored to the ground are a good cause for the slides to be deflated. The conditions of the surface determine the protocols for set up. Impact absorbing perimeter mats, as well as (at least) a 40 lb weighted anchor at every connection point, are required on hard surfaces. Grass surfaces enable the use of standard storm anchor installation.

User management requires three layered controls:

1) Age/weight segmentation, to eliminate possible injury to toddlers from older users

2) Capacity enforcement, residential models restrict usage to ≦6 users simultanously to mitigate user overload

3) Continuous adult supervision, to monitor compliance of the above with the additional benefit of providing prompt response to emergencies

As a result, accident rates drop by 34% (Playground Safety Institute, 2024). Trained staff members monitor user behavior and changes in the condition of slide with the changes in the direction and strength of the wind to ensure the safety of the users with each slide session.
